Like the service?
Buy me a coffee or a beer!

Where to Watch

Leo and Fred, or True Stories of Two Good Friends(1989)

Animation1h 5m10.0

Leo and Fred, or True Stories of Two Good Friends, is a Hungarian animated film that premiered in 1987, and is the feature-length version of the first season of the television cartoon series of the same name.

Show By:

Even Sherlock Holmes would have trouble finding this one to stream. Try something else?